Ever since downloading the new version of SeaMonkey, I have had
problems . The other day, SeaMonkey completely re-installed itself
and all my saved websites were gone. In fact, I had to set up a new
account as if this was my first time.
SeaMonkey doesn't "re-install" itself. Perhaps you created a new
profile by accident. Close SM, then click on the windows start
button, then run and enter:
seamonkey.exe -p
this will start the SM profile manager. How many profiles do you see?
I see one profile "default user"
search your hard drive for prefs.js files. How many do you find? If
you find more than one, let us know the exact locations.
